Osaka Chicago , we are looking for an experienced
Sommelier/Floor Manager
to lead all wine, sake, and premium beverage operations while actively supervising front-of-house service execution. Ensure excellence in guest experience, beverage profitability, inventory control, staff education, and service standards, in alignment with brand guidelines, corporate structure, and financial objectives. Key Responsibilities • Oversee and manage all wine, sake, spirits, beer, and beverage operations, ensuring alignment with brand standards, service quality, and financial objectives. • Curate, update, and maintain the wine and sparkling wine list in coordination with Sommelier MCK, Franchise Manager MCK, and brand guidelines. • Lead guest-facing beverage service, advising on food and wine pairings and providing expert-level recommendations to enhance the guest experience and drive sales. • Manage beverage inventory, cellar organization, weekly counts, ordering, invoice processing, and reconciliation, maintaining COGS within established targets. • Develop and maintain strong relationships with winemakers, distilleries, and beverage vendors, negotiating pricing, allocations, and training opportunities. • Supervise and support front-of-house operations before, during, and after service, ensuring smooth execution and operational efficiency. • Ensure correct beverage storage, rotation, glassware selection, temperature control, and compliance with service standards. • Lead continuous education and training programs for service and bar staff on wine, sake, spirits, pairings, and beverage sales strategies. • Develop and coordinate wine or sake events and dinners, ensuring proper planning, execution, and alignment with brand and commercial objectives. Profile We’re Looking For Minimum 4 years of experience in high-volume, elevated dining restaurants. Proven experience managing beverage programs, inventory, and service teams. Certified accreditation Level 2 from a recognized organization (Court of Master Sommeliers or WSET). Alcohol Awareness Training. Food Manager Certification. State-compliant food handling certification. Additional Microsoft Office (user level). Knowledge of POS systems and restaurant management platforms. Understanding of management indicators, budgets, and P&L statements.
